Samantha Whitmore
a408ed3ea3
Samantha/add conversation chain ( #166 )
...
Add MemoryChain and ConversationChain as chains that take a docstore in
addition to the prompt, and use the docstore to stuff context into the
prompt. This can be used to have an ongoing conversation with a chatbot.
Probably needs a bit of refactoring for code quality
Co-authored-by: Harrison Chase <hw.chase.17@gmail.com>
2022-11-23 16:35:38 -08:00
Harrison Chase
d3a7429f61
(WIP) agents ( #171 )
2022-11-22 06:16:26 -08:00
Harrison Chase
4a4dfbfbed
Harrison/sequential chains ( #168 )
...
add support for basic sequential chains
2022-11-21 13:08:53 -08:00
Harrison Chase
c02eb199b6
add few shot example ( #148 )
2022-11-19 20:32:45 -08:00
Harrison Chase
f23b3ceb49
consolidate run functions ( #126 )
...
consolidating logic for when a chain is able to run with single input
text, single output text
open to feedback on naming, logic, usefulness
2022-11-13 18:14:35 -08:00
Harrison Chase
db37bd089f
model laboratory ( #95 )
2022-11-08 22:17:10 -08:00
Harrison Chase
eb36317f9a
Harrison/fix imports ( #72 )
...
fix imports and add section to notebook
2022-11-06 16:06:40 -08:00
Samantha Whitmore
a5b61d59e1
Refactor prompts into module, add example generation utils ( #64 )
2022-11-06 15:40:33 -08:00
Harrison Chase
2456a547de
mrkl ( #42 )
2022-11-05 14:41:53 -07:00
Harrison Chase
e982cf4b2e
Harrison/update docstore ( #47 )
...
change docstore interface
2022-10-31 21:18:52 -07:00
Harrison Chase
ce7b14b843
Harrison/add react chain ( #24 )
...
from https://arxiv.org/abs/2210.03629
still need to think if docstore abstraction makes sense
2022-10-26 21:02:23 -07:00
Harrison Chase
1ef3ab4d0e
Harrison/add natbot ( #18 )
2022-10-24 19:56:26 -07:00
Harrison Chase
18aeb72012
initial commit
2022-10-24 14:51:15 -07:00